Here is the motivation use case. We are implementing event-time alignment across sources in Iceberg source. Basically, each Iceberg source/enumerator tracks its watermark using min/max timestamps captures in the column stats of the data files. When the watermark from another source advances, notified source/enumerator can try `assignSplits` as constraints may be satisfied now. This callback is initiated from the coordinator thread from the other source. If we have `SplitEnumeratorContext.execute(Runnable r)` API, we can ensure that all the actions by enumerator and assigner are serialized by the coordinator thread. That can avoid the need of locks.
